Researchers from Université Laval's Faculty of Medicine and CHU de Québec believe that it could be possible for wound dressings made from human skin to grow during in vitro. In fact, a study shows that this approach that was successfully used to treat venous lower-extremity ulcers in patients have been chronically suffer from such wounds.
